Gentoo Archives: gentoo-commits

From: "Andreas HAttel (dilfridge)" <dilfridge@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in media-plugins/kipi-plugins: ChangeLog kipi-plugins-2.6.0_rc.ebuild
Date: Sun, 13 May 2012 15:07:46
Message-Id: 20120513150729.A1D2A2004B@flycatcher.gentoo.org
1 dilfridge 12/05/13 15:07:29
2
3 Modified: ChangeLog
4 Added: kipi-plugins-2.6.0_rc.ebuild
5 Log:
6 Version bump
7
8 (Portage version: 2.2.0_alpha103/cvs/Linux x86_64)
9
10 Revision Changes Path
11 1.116 media-plugins/kipi-plugins/ChangeLog
12
13 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-plugins/kipi-plugins/ChangeLog?rev=1.116&view=markup
14 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-plugins/kipi-plugins/ChangeLog?rev=1.116&content-type=text/plain
15 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-plugins/kipi-plugins/ChangeLog?r1=1.115&r2=1.116
16
17 Index: ChangeLog
18 ===================================================================
19 RCS file: /var/cvsroot/gentoo-x86/media-plugins/kipi-plugins/ChangeLog,v
20 retrieving revision 1.115
21 retrieving revision 1.116
22 diff -u -r1.115 -r1.116
23 --- ChangeLog 18 Apr 2012 22:05:41 -0000 1.115
24 +++ ChangeLog 13 May 2012 15:07:29 -0000 1.116
25 @@ -1,6 +1,12 @@
26 # ChangeLog for media-plugins/kipi-plugins
27 #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
28 -# $Header: /var/cvsroot/gentoo-x86/media-plugins/kipi-plugins/ChangeLog,v 1.115 2012/04/18 22:05:41 maekke Exp $
29 +# $Header: /var/cvsroot/gentoo-x86/media-plugins/kipi-plugins/ChangeLog,v 1.116 2012/05/13 15:07:29 dilfridge Exp $
30 +
31 +*kipi-plugins-2.6.0_rc (13 May 2012)
32 +
33 + 13 May 2012; Andreas K. Huettel <dilfridge@g.o>
34 + +kipi-plugins-2.6.0_rc.ebuild:
35 + Version bump
36
37 18 Apr 2012; Markus Meier <maekke@g.o> kipi-plugins-2.5.0.ebuild:
38 x86 stable, bug #409403
39
40
41
42 1.1 media-plugins/kipi-plugins/kipi-plugins-2.6.0_rc.ebuild
43
44 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-plugins/kipi-plugins/kipi-plugins-2.6.0_rc.ebuild?rev=1.1&view=markup
45 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/media-plugins/kipi-plugins/kipi-plugins-2.6.0_rc.ebuild?rev=1.1&content-type=text/plain
46
47 Index: kipi-plugins-2.6.0_rc.ebuild
48 ===================================================================
49 # Copyright 1999-2012 Gentoo Foundation
50 # Distributed under the terms of the GNU General Public License v2
51 # $Header: /var/cvsroot/gentoo-x86/media-plugins/kipi-plugins/kipi-plugins-2.6.0_rc.ebuild,v 1.1 2012/05/13 15:07:29 dilfridge Exp $
52
53 EAPI=4
54
55 OPENGL_REQUIRED="optional"
56
57 KDE_MINIMAL="4.7"
58
59 KDE_LINGUAS="ar az be bg bn br bs ca cs csb cy da de el en_GB eo es et eu fa fi fo fr fy ga
60 gl ha he hi hr hsb hu id is it ja ka kk km ko ku lb lo lt lv mi mk mn ms mt nb nds ne nl nn
61 nso oc pa pl pt pt_BR ro ru rw se sk sl sq sr ss sv ta te tg th tr tt uk uz ven vi wa xh
62 zh_CN zh_HK zh_TW zu"
63
64 KDE_HANDBOOK="optional"
65
66 inherit flag-o-matic kde4-base
67
68 MY_PV=${PV/_/-}
69 MY_P="digikam-software-compilation-${MY_PV}"
70
71 DESCRIPTION="Plugins for the KDE Image Plugin Interface"
72 HOMEPAGE="http://www.digikam.org/"
73 SRC_URI="mirror://sourceforge/digikam/digikam/${MY_PV}/${MY_P}.tar.bz2"
74
75 LICENSE="GPL-2
76 handbook? ( FDL-1.2 )"
77 KEYWORDS=""
78 SLOT="4"
79 IUSE="cdr calendar crypt debug expoblending gpssync +imagemagick ipod mediawiki mjpeg panorama redeyes scanner vkontakte"
80
81 DEPEND="
82 $(add_kdebase_dep libkipi)
83 $(add_kdebase_dep libkdcraw)
84 $(add_kdebase_dep libkexiv2)
85 dev-libs/expat
86 dev-libs/libxml2
87 dev-libs/libxslt
88 dev-libs/qjson
89 gpssync? ( media-libs/libkgeomap )
90 media-libs/libpng
91 media-libs/tiff
92 virtual/jpeg
93 calendar? ( $(add_kdebase_dep kdepimlibs) )
94 crypt? ( app-crypt/qca:2 )
95 ipod? (
96 media-libs/libgpod
97 x11-libs/gtk+:2
98 mediawiki? ( >=media-libs/libmediawiki-2.6.0_rc )
99 )
100 panorama? ( dev-libs/boost )
101 redeyes? ( >=media-libs/opencv-2.2.0-r10 )
102 scanner? (
103 $(add_kdebase_dep libksane)
104 media-gfx/sane-backends
105 )
106 vkontakte? ( net-libs/libkvkontakte )
107 "
108 RDEPEND="${DEPEND}
109 cdr? ( app-cdr/k3b )
110 expoblending? ( media-gfx/hugin )
111 imagemagick? ( || ( media-gfx/imagemagick media-gfx/graphicsmagick[imagemagick] ) )
112 mjpeg? ( media-video/mjpegtools )
113 panorama? (
114 media-gfx/enblend
115 >=media-gfx/hugin-2011.0.0
116 )
117 "
118
119 S=${WORKDIR}/${MY_P}/extra/${PN}
120
121 PATCHES=(
122 "${FILESDIR}/${PN}-2.6.0_beta3-options.patch"
123 )
124
125 src_prepare() {
126 # prepare the handbook
127 mv "${WORKDIR}/${MY_P}/doc/${PN}" "${WORKDIR}/${MY_P}/extra/${PN}/doc" || die
128 if use handbook; then
129 echo "add_subdirectory( doc )" >> CMakeLists.txt
130 fi
131
132 # prepare the translations
133 mv "${WORKDIR}/${MY_P}/po" po || die
134 find po -name "*.po" -and -not -name "kipiplugin*.po" -exec rm {} +
135 echo "find_package(Msgfmt REQUIRED)" >> CMakeLists.txt || die
136 echo "find_package(Gettext REQUIRED)" >> CMakeLists.txt || die
137 echo "add_subdirectory( po )" >> CMakeLists.txt
138
139 kde4-base_src_prepare
140 }
141
142 src_configure() {
143 # Remove flags -floop-block -floop-interchange
144 # -floop-strip-mine due to bug #305443.
145 filter-flags -floop-block
146 filter-flags -floop-interchange
147 filter-flags -floop-strip-mine
148
149 mycmakeargs+=(
150 $(cmake-utils_use_with ipod GLIB2)
151 $(cmake-utils_use_with ipod GObject)
152 $(cmake-utils_use_with ipod Gdk)
153 $(cmake-utils_use_with ipod Gpod)
154 $(cmake-utils_use_with calendar KdepimLibs)
155 $(cmake-utils_use_with gpssync KGeoMap)
156 $(cmake-utils_use_with mediawiki MEDIAWIKI)
157 $(cmake-utils_use_with redeyes OpenCV)
158 $(cmake-utils_use_with opengl OpenGL)
159 $(cmake-utils_use_with crypt QCA2)
160 $(cmake-utils_use_with scanner Sane)
161 $(cmake-utils_use_enable expoblending)
162 $(cmake-utils_use_enable panorama)
163 )
164
165 kde4-base_src_configure
166 }